Chad is not correct. Intersecting lines do not always form right angles. When two lines intersect, the angles they form can vary in measure depending on the orientation of the lines. Only when the lines are perpendicular to each other will they form right angles. In other cases, the angles formed by intersecting lines can be acute, obtuse, or any other measure.
